About this listen
In Elfhame, bargains are currency, lies are weapons, and your heart is your greatest weakness.
Reeling from Bastian's revelations, Kat wakes from her dire illness wanting nothing more than to sever all ties with the man who betrayed her. But fate has a different plan—she's trapped in Elfhame, the fae realm where nothing is as it seems. And worse, she's trapped with him, reliant on his touch to stave off a poison that threatens her very life.
Thrust into the center of Dusk and Dawn Courts, they must balance the two in order to maintain a delicate peace. But in a world where alliances are forged and shattered in a heartbeat, danger looms. A mysterious group infiltrates the city, and spies whisper of an ancient artifact powerful enough to destroy an entire court.
As enemies close in from all sides and attacks on the city escalate, Kat and Bastian must unearth deadly secrets and their own complicated feelings to survive—or risk a war to destroy faekind itself.
Full of betrayal, bargains, and broken hearts, A Touch of Poison is the spellbinding second book in Shadows of the Tenebris Court, a searing romantic fantasy trilogy perfect for fans of The Bridge Kingdom and A Court of Thorns and Roses. Intended for mature listeners.

It really is a pity because the female narrator is one of the best I've ever heard. Her intonation, and emotion in the text she reads is just amazing. Honestly she saved the story for me. But just.
I had read other reviewers discontent with the male narrator and didn't think it could be that bad. But I swear, it's that bad. It's like he's almost an ai voice? Very monotone, but ending the sentences in an upward sound. It's awful.
Story is awesome though. I really hope the author will let the female narrator do the Bastian chapters as well. I'd probably listen to it again then ♥️
